Dissolve as much as you can in half a bucket of warm water. Probably about 4-5 heaped table spoons.

Slosh it over the white bits, walk away and have a fag. Rinse of with fresh water.

H&S - Rubber gloves and glasses/goggles. - A splash won't kill you, but by jingo it huts like hell!!!!

Oxalic acid is best for rust stains. It just washes them straight off. Also good for the brown stains on the waterline.
As a general cleaner it is no good, it works on a chemical reaction between the stain and the acid. Rubbing and scrubbing makes no difference.

For black streaks try Fenwicks caravan cleaner.
